Glossary: Grass (Egg Group)

Grass (known in Pokémon Stadium 2 as “Plant”) is an Egg Group in the Pokémon video games. Although a lot of Grass-type Pokémon are part of the Grass Egg Group and vice versa, these are two separate things. It consists of plants, flowery Pokémon, or other nature-themed Pokémon.

Pokémon in the Grass Egg Group are able to breed with other Pokémon in the Grass Egg Group, so long as one is male and one is female, and the resulting Egg will be of the female’s species. Any Pokémon in the Grass Egg Group can breed with Ditto to create an Egg of that Pokémon’s species.
